ILLINOIS: Police say 65-year-old William Opp and his 62-year-old wife Mary were riding on Highway 14 in Mulkeytown when witnesses say something happened to William Opp's rear tire and he lost control of the bike. His wife swerved trying to avoid hitting her husband. Mary, in turn, lost control of her bike. Neither of the Opps were wearing a helmet. I wanted to comment on this article because proper following technique is important to avoid crashes just like this. Motorcycle Cruiser has an excellent article on group motorcycle riding and how to make it safe and fun for everyone.
